Personally, I enjoy Eric's posts. I had no idea what he was talking about with the thick veneer and it is cool to learn of other options. I had good luck with paper backed and the iron on pva method, so you don't have to use contact cement. I didn't want to use contact cement for many of the reason that Eric posted. My only mistake was on the staining, but I have got it almost all worked out and my av-1rs look fantastic.

Hey everyone.  I was assembling my N3s and was getting ready to put No-Rez in the cabinet.  I wanted to verify vuce's measurements and waste as little material as possible, so I decided to make a quick SketchUp of the enclosure.  Instead of making a quick model, I got carried away like my usual perfectionist self.  :)  I'm pretty proud of it since this is my first time modeling in SketchUp.

Anyways...  maybe this will help someone else with their cabinet building.

EDIT - Added No-rez and corrected dimensions (the original model was 3/4" too tall)
